This is the first instalment in my "Last Legs Ponies" project--an ex-Texas ANG P-51D pony that was on its last legs in Costa Rican service in 1955. The kit is Airfix, and only modification is the antenna mast, for which I used a needle. The decals are from Blue Rider. Special shout out to @Corsairfoxfouruncle who pointed out and guided me through the "ghost" Texas ANG markings, which made this model particularly interesting for me. Enjoy!
